Production Engineering Specialist

ABB is a global market leader in robotics, and they are seeking a Production Engineering Specialist to optimize production methods and processes. The role involves defining production phases, ensuring compliance with project targets, and supporting production during equipment start-up.

Responsibilities

Defines the working phase sequence of a new production process to achieve the targeted product cost and equipment investment budget
Ensures appropriate production methods, cycle time, equipment performance, and materials/components in support of production targets
Identifies and recommends improvement opportunities and implements improvement projects, ensuring adherence to timeframe, quality, and cost requirements
Ensures the production process complies with the project targets
Approves the design for processes developed internally or externally and performs final tests with respect to the project
Provides support to Production during the internal/external process/equipment start-up, defining action plans and training relevant maintenance and production resources
